git: 9front

Download patch

ref: 4067cd830204ce1153e31ad1365fe9e398f74896
parent: 8e911c695741a1ab3e575e8dcb1b7515056dc406
parent: dafe8e90753770644ae0d12440584d50d5d65d85
author: cinap_lenrek <cinap_lenrek@centraldogma>
date: Mon Oct 3 16:41:57 EDT 2011

merge

--- a/sys/src/cmd/mothra/forms.c
+++ b/sys/src/cmd/mothra/forms.c
@@ -169,8 +169,6 @@
 					f->name=strdup("no-name");
 			}
 		}
-		else if(cistrcmp(s, "search")==0)
-			f->type=TYPEIN;
 		else if(cistrcmp(s, "checkbox")==0)
 			f->type=CHECK;
 		else if(cistrcmp(s, "radio")==0)
@@ -188,10 +186,8 @@
 			f->type=RESET;
 		else if(cistrcmp(s, "hidden")==0)
 			f->type=HIDDEN;
-		else{
-			htmlerror(g->name, g->lineno, "bad field type %s, ignored", s);
-			break;
-		}
+		else
+			f->type=TYPEIN;
 		if((f->type==CHECK || f->type==RADIO) && !pl_hasattr(g->attr, "value")){
 			free(f->value);
 			f->value=strdup("on");
--